        In general, a suitable heating temperature exists in hot machining. In this research, therefore, the characteristics of heating temperature in Local Electric Resistance Heating Method under various conditions were investigated. The results of these experiments are as follows : (1) Considerably high temperature is obtained by this heating method. (2) The temperature of electrode rises in proportion to electric current. (3) When the surface speed of work is low, the temperature of electrode tends to go down as a result of the increase of surface speed, but when the speed is high, the temperature tends to rise. (4) The tempereture of electrode is little affected by feed.
